Routt County signs contract with UCHealth for co-responder clinician to work with sheriff

The board approved a professional services agreement with Yampa Valley Medical Center (doing business as UCHealth Yampa Valley Medical Center) for a clinician to work with the sheriff’s office co-responder program, not to exceed $162,165.

Routt County commissioners voted to award a contract to Yampa Valley Medical Center (doing business as UCHealth Yampa Valley Medical Center) to supply a clinician for a sheriff’s office co-responder program.

The Board authorized the chair to sign the professional services agreement and the county manager to electronically sign the Munis contract for an amount not to exceed $162,165, with current budgeted amount listed at $165,000. County staff said UCHealth’s proposal was more comprehensive than the other bid and noted UCHealth’s ability to integrate clinical oversight, electronic health record (Epic) connections and statewide program experience.

County public safety and administrative staff told the board the co-responder model requires local tailoring; they had consulted other UCHealth programs around the state and a consultant who helped design similar programs. Staff said UCHealth was willing to accept the program’s complexities and to onboard a clinician under UCHealth’s employment and record-keeping, which staff said helps protect patient privacy under HIPAA and provides clinical oversight and administrative capacity.

Commissioners were told the clinician will begin onboarding with UCHealth soon and that the county expects the clinician to travel with deputies as part of outreach and response work. The contract was approved unanimously.
